Geoffrey Collings & Co are pleased to offer this neatly presented two-bedroom semi-detached bungalow, occupying a generous plot with a garage, off-street parking and well-maintained gardens surrounding the property with multiple sheds and a greenhouse. The bungalow itself is well-proportioned and has an additional entrance porch that doubles up as a utility space. The property is situated in a peaceful cul-de-sac position in the popular village of Dersingham which offers a wide range of amenities and neighbours the Royal Sandringham Estate. We would like to make interested parties aware that the bungalow is available with no onward chain.
Accommodation - Visitors are welcomed into the entrance porch which doubles up as a useful utility space with two doors, one leading to the garden and the other to the hallway. The hallway provides access to all the accommodation on offer and comes with an airing cupboard and a separate storage cupboard. The kitchen is dual aspect which fills the room with natural light and is fitted with matching wall and base units, a 1.5 bowl sink with drainer, plumbing for a dishwasher and space for a fridge and electric cooker. The living room is a great space that has a large window to the front, a brick fireplace with flame effect electric fire and space for a small table and chairs. The two bedrooms are found at the rear of the property offering views over the garden and the largest providing integrated wardrobe space. Both bedrooms are served by the well-appointed bathroom comprising of a shower, wash basin and WC.
Outside - The bungalow can be approached via a driveway leading to the garage, which is equipped with power and lighting. The rear garden is mostly laid to lawn and bordered by a fence on one side and a wall on the other. There's also an enclosed patio on the side of the property, perfect for hosting BBQs in the summer. Additionally, there are two more garden areas, one with a lawn and two sheds (one with power), and another area at the front of the property with a lawn, mature trees, and a patio area with a pergola.
Location - Dersingham is a pretty and well-served village, approximately equidistant between the nearby town of Kings Lynn and the popular seaside resort of Hunstanton. The village offers a range of amenities, including a primary school, doctor's surgery, two pubs, a garden centre, two large convenience shops, fast food takeaways and a range of other shops. Nearby attractions include the Sandringham Estate and the ever-popular North Norfolk coastline, with stunning beaches at Old Hunstanton and Brancaster only a short drive away.
Services - The property is connected to mains drainage, electricity and water supply. The property is heated mostly via electric storage heaters.
